Core Prompt Hardening
Harden agent prompts so the work has explicit scope, constraints, data states, guardrails, and validation evidence.

Workflow
- Rewrite vague intent into goal, non-goals, target files, constraints, and acceptance checks.
- Name risky operations that require approval before execution.
- Specify data shapes, empty states, error states, and rollback requirements.
- Ask the agent to state assumptions and verification steps before finalizing.
- Reject outputs that invent APIs, credentials, or unsupported platform behavior.

Guardrails
- Keep third-party source bodies out of public artifacts unless direct import has clean license, attribution, and manual review.
- Do not use star counts, popularity, screenshots, or social posts as the sole evidence for promotion.
- Do not install or execute unreviewed external scripts as part of source research.
- Quarantine missing licenses, unclear ownership, vague prompt packs, duplicate skill packs, and unsupported native-surface claims.
